The Vice President, Regulatory Technology (RegTech) leads the modernization of Compliance through AI, automation, advanced analytics, and technology-enabled solutions. Reporting to the Chief Compliance Officer, this role partners with Compliance, Technology, Data Analytics, and business leaders to enhance regulatory compliance, strengthen risk management, improve operational efficiency, and support scalable growth. The position is responsible for developing and executing the Compliance technology strategy, driving innovation, and implementing solutions that enable data-driven decision-making and regulatory oversight.
